2010 Intertherm M3RL080A
Problem: Intermittently works or "fire" ON. Bought mobile in 0ct 2013, warranty after 5 yrs?
LED code : 4 blinking lights
What I've done:
Replaced flame probe, after I cleaned it 10x, bought a new one, still same 4 led code
Replaced thermo-switch (reset-able), only popped once all winter, bought NEW
Sent a camera up the intake/exhaust pipes since I found 4 bees in the furnace burner box. Snaked both pipes and a small 1" hive fell out. The top of the pipes have a screen mesh.
Replaced batts, NEW thermostat when I moved in.
Reset the CPU, power ON/OFF the whole winter, froze some nights, but it worked intermittently to keep house at 65f. Both my kids are fine when they were here, just more blankets.
Slipped intake pipe off the burner box 1" for more AIR to burner, nothing
Propane tank was 80%, worked good, now 35% problem?
Propane Vv seems to work in proper sequence, yellow, orange flame, snuffed out and wont stay lit for flame senor to acknowledge . Again intermitant, sometimes it works 1st time!!!!
Downloaded the Tech Service manual - 200pgs - read it front to back ---10x !!!!!
Reviewed the flow chart in tech manual for 4 blinking lights, probe or bad ground.
Tightened all ground screws, re-seated all modex connections, and all board connections.
Cleaned some surface rust on burner box, all surfaces solid metal.
Checked all forms online and related problems.
Call a tech, he said its intermittent and cant diagnose unless we keep replacing parts, CPU, Gas Vv are next. $$$$$$$$$

Well, its been 2 weeks and the furnace seem to be "scared" and has started every time without incident. Guess replacing the flame probe, limit switch and re-seating ALL the connections has proved successful. Just a quick update. Upon some in-depth inspection under the mobile I noticed that the drain pipe was NOT straight to allow the water to drain correctly. It was in a KNOT !!! Yes a KNOT prob from the factory. All the water was built up in the line, maybe had sometime to do with pressures or a drain prob.??? Who knows but plse check everything, as I did.
